It’s very best to propagate runners or improve bare root vegetation. Most strawberries are hybrids that revert when seeds are planted, and you also’re not likely to have the very same fruit which you saved your seed from.
Water nicely and utilize mulch to help to keep the roots heat and protected. Strawberries don’t like staying waterlogged. In the event your soil is on the soggy facet, think about developing them in raised beds. Plant in full sun for the sweetest fruits.
To stimulate the most beneficial advancement out of your vegetation, give well-draining soil fed with natural get more info and organic compost or fertilizer. Also, adding a layer of mulch all around your crops may help to dam out weeds that could contend using your strawberries.
